45. My father has a houseful of children; every time they come out they come out with red head.

—Annata.

46. Me fader hab a houseful o’ chil’ren an’ eb’ryone a dem a black head.

—Ackee.

a) Me ma ha’ one Guinea ship a pickney; eb’ryone a dem head black.

b) A woman has a whole lot of children and all come out with black heads and red dresses.

47. My father has a houseful of children and everyone of their heads turn out of doors.

—Nails in a house.

48. Me fader have a whole shipload of Bungo nager an everyone have a white head.

—Castor-oil bean.
